Not Etc Nginx Sites-Enabled


Not Etc Nginx Sites-Enabled

Importance of Nginx Sites-Enabled

Nginx is a Web Server software used to deliver web content over the Internet. It is mainly used to provide a secure environment to host websites. Nginx is an efficient and reliable means of providing web content. One of the features of Nginx is the Nginx sites-enabled directory.

The Nginx sites-enabled directory is the location where server configuration files are located. It is important that the server configuration files are properly managed in order to ensure that the web content is delivered efficiently. This directory also contains configuration files that allow for additional features to be enabled such as caching, compression, and load balancing. It is important that server configuration files are kept up to date in order to ensure optimal performance of the web server.

Configuring the Nginx Sites-Enabled Directory

In order to configure the Nginx sites-enabled directory, the following steps should be taken. First, it is necessary to create a directory structure for the server configuration files. This should include a directory for each domain or subdomain that is being hosted. The directory should contain files for each server that the websites will be running on.

Next, the Nginx sites-enabled directory should be configured. This can be done by either using the command line interface or using a graphical user interface. In the command line interface, the user should type in the correct command to create the sites-enabled directory. In the graphical user interface, the user should simply drag and drop the appropriate files into the designated directory.

Once the directory structure has been created, it is then necessary to configure the server configuration files. This includes specifying what type of web hosting is being used, which ports are used, and any other necessary settings. For example, if a web site is using SSL, then the SSL configuration files must be added to the directory. After the configuration files have been added, it is important that they are properly tested. This is done by running a series of tests on the server to make sure that the settings are working properly. Once the server configuration is tested and working correctly, it is then necessary to add it to the Nginx sites-enabled directory.

Maintaining the Nginx Sites-Enabled Directory

In order to maintain the Nginx sites-enabled directory, it is important to regularly update the server configuration files. The configuration files should be regularly updated in order to ensure that the web content is up-to-date and being delivered as efficiently as possible. It is also important to regularly check for any security vulnerabilities in the server configuration files.

Another important aspect of maintaining the Nginx sites-enabled directory is to ensure that all of the server configuration files are kept in the correct location. All files must be stored in the correct location in order to prevent any problems when the server is restarted. If any of the files are not in the correct location, then it is imperative that they are immediately moved to the correct place.

Common Issues with the Nginx Sites-Enabled Directory

One of the most common issues that can occur with the Nginx sites-enabled directory is when the server configuration files are not properly configured. This can cause the server to become unstable and potentially crash. Additionally, if the server configuration files are not configured correctly, then the web content may not be delivered correctly. Therefore, it is important to always double-check the server configurations before deploying them on the server.

Another issue that can occur with the Nginx sites-enabled directory is when files become corrupted or are deleted. This can cause the server to become unstable and may require a complete server reset. The best way to avoid any problems with the Nginx sites-enabled directory is to always back-up the configuration files before making any changes.

Conclusion

The Nginx sites-enabled directory is an important part of managing a web server. It is essential that the server configurations are properly managed and maintained in order to ensure the best performance of the web server. Additionally, it is important to regularly update the server configuration files and to back up the server configuration files before making any changes. In doing so, it is possible to ensure that the Nginx sites-enabled directory is always up-to-date and functioning properly.

FAQs

Q. What is Nginx sites-enabled?

A. Nginx sites-enabled is the directory where the configuration files for the web server are stored. It is important that the files are properly configured and kept up-to-date in order to ensure optimal performance of the web server.

Q. How do I configure the Nginx sites-enabled directory?

A. Configuring the Nginx sites-enabled directory can be done either using the command line interface or a graphical user interface. It is important to specify the ports to use for the web hosting, as well as any other settings relevant to the website.

Q. How often should I update the server configuration files?

A. It is important to regularly update the server configuration files. This ensures that the web content is up-to-date and that the server is delivering the content as efficiently as possible.

Thank you for reading this article. For more information, please read our other articles about Nginx and Website Hosting.

Leave a Reply

Your email address will not be published. Required fields are marked *